Flooding, large hail and tornado near South Plains, Texas – May 12, 2005

I left Garden City, KS with not a lot of hope on the day.  A cold front had moved south through the Texas Panhandle and into Northwest Oklahoma.  Model data suggested that the front would move back northward through the Texas panhandle, but morning and early afternoon storms looked to be keeping the front from moving much.  As I drove south through the panhandles, it was cool and cloudy with periods of elevated thunderstorms that were producing some hail and impressive lightning.

It was one of my more intense core punches, not only having a large amount of hail up to baseball size and high winds, but a lot of flash flooding to go with it.

Shortly after I came out of the core near South Plains, TX, strong rotation became evident to my northwest.  I believe it had already produced one tornado and quickly produced a second as it approached the town of South Plains.  The contrast of my video was poor, but I decided to stay out of the hail and get poor video.
